A Trailblazer in Sports Broadcasting

Born on July 19, 1965, in Chicago, Illinois, Scott later graduated from the University of North Carolina at Chapel Hill. His career began at local television stations before he joined ESPN in 1993. Scott brought a fresh voice to sports reporting, blending pop culture with sports highlights in a way that had never been done before. He was known for his catchphrases like “Boo-yah!” and “As cool as the other side of the pillow,” which captivated audiences and cemented his status as a trendsetter in broadcasting.

His Journey and Struggles

Scott faced personal challenges that included his battle with cancer, which he publicly shared during his career. In July 2014, he was diagnosed with cancer for the second time. Despite his health struggles, Scott continued to work and inspire others, delivering powerful messages about perseverance and strength. His speech at the 2014 ESPY Awards, where he received the Jimmy V Perseverance Award, became a pivotal moment, encouraging people to fight through their struggles and appreciate life.

Legacy and Impact

Stuart Scott’s legacy goes beyond his work at ESPN; he opened doors for minorities in sports journalism, showing what was possible through hard work and talent. His influence has been felt across various platforms, inspiring a new generation of sports reporters who seek to emulate his unique style. In 2016, he was posthumously inducted into the Sports Broadcasting Hall of Fame, recognizing his contributions to the field.
